PSE is great at offering bows for every shooter regardless of their personal preferences. The Source HD is a high let off hunting bow designed with a having a smooth draw cycle in mind. A longer axel to axel measurement of 33-inches and a 7-inch brace height makes the bow pretty forgiving as well. The Source HD is also one of the most affordable Pro Series bows PSE offers for 2015. Although other Pro Series offerings have some added features, like the Flex guard or higher quality factory strings, for $699, the Source HD is a great value and should be what many shooters are looking for. The Source bow following is comparable to the Vendetta following of a few years ago. Like the Vendetta, the Source is not a flagship bow, and in fact has arguably two or three more highly sought after bows in the PSE line up above it with the Full Throttle, DNA SP, and perhaps the DNA. With that being said, the Source takes great speed, a longer axel to axel measurement, and a 7-inch brace height and adds a cam system that is easy to pull while maintaining solid performance and winds it up into one reasonably priced package. Shooters will have to look hard to find something wrong with the Source bow, but those wanting a little longer axel to axel model with some extra brace height are sure to love what the Source is all about.
